CKH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2020 in Review

114 of the 4,957 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Seacor Holdings Inc. (CKH) for Q3 2020, worth a combined $545M — up 2.5% from $532M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 14 funds opened new CKH positions and 9 closed out — a net gain of 5 holders — while 40 added to existing stakes and 37 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Adage Capital Partners, adding an estimated $2.37M. The largest seller was Wellington Management Group, cutting an estimated $2.75M.
